Ingredients
-
1 2/3 c. sifted all-purpose flour
1 3/4 tsp. baking powder
1/2 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. ground cardamon
1/4 c. butter, softened
3/4 c. sugar
1 egg
1/2 tsp. vanilla
2/3 c. milk
2 c. frozen unsweetened blackberries, thawed and drained
2 Tbsp. sugar
whipped cream
Preparation
-
Sift flour, baking powder, salt and cardamon onto wax paper. Beat butter and 3/4 cup sugar until creamy.
Beat in egg and vanilla until smooth and light.
Add milk alternately with flour mixture to the butter and sugar, beating just to mix thoroughly. Spread less than half the batter in a buttered 9 x 11 1/2-inch pan.
Sprinkle with half the berries.
Spoon remaining batter evenly over the berries; smooth with a spatula.
Sprinkle with remaining berries, then top with the 2 tablespoons sugar.
Bake at 350\u00b0 for 45 minutes, or until center springs back when lightly pressed with fingertip.
Cool slightly on wire rack.
Serve warm with whipped cream.
